Melbourne to Canberra drive: Yass to Canberra

The final Yass to Canberra section of the drive follows the Barton Highway through Murrumbateman. Again, there are several wineries to uncover around here, should you wish.

The highway then enters the Australian Capital Territory, and the centre of Canberra is very close to the New South Wales border.

7 great Canberra experiences to book before you arrive

Things to do in Canberra include full day brewery tours, Lake Burley-Griffin cruises,  Canberra highlights tours and small group winery tours.

For cultural attractions, try Parliament House, the National Museum of Australia and the Questacon science museum.
